Output e2fe8568c15e05933d15d2731abce1a2b6979be5c8c3ee87e8b4b34d4abd3863:126

value
1759500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b4f3bdbc07a86b37f0aa956abbd8431d69d3a4 OP_EQUAL
address
3EhaeZFsLU4VgkYFp8PSCCEwsbwVyuqQ1b
transaction
e2fe8568c15e05933d15d2731abce1a2b6979be5c8c3ee87e8b4b34d4abd3863
spent
true